See Toms Hardware Guide for the review:

ATi's X800 Pulls Off Another Coup in the Graphics Performance War

THG says x800 is (marginally) better than NVIDIA 6800.
Interesting result as the basic design is the 9700 Pro enhanced.  The new ATI card doesn't require additional power like the 6800 and runs cooler.  A slick piece of engineering which will generate profit and time to design the next product.
